Position Summary
The Deputy Director assists the Director in managing the department’s Engineering, Planning, Permitting, and Inspection functions; helps set the strategic vision of the department, manages staff directly and indirectly, and provides highly skilled technical input on areas of expertise; joins the Director in shaping the department’s budget and Capital Improvement Plan and in managing City projects, private development approvals, master plans, grant applications and administration, and regulatory compliance; Deputy Director engages with stakeholders including City Administration, elected officials, members of the public, Committees and Commissions; and drives professional growth for the department’s staff.
Education
Bachelor’s degree or higher in engineering, architecture, landscape architecture, planning, construction management, or a related field
Experience
Ten years experience working in the public realm in fields such as engineering, architecture, planning, and project management required
Five years managerial experience required
Requirements/Certifications
PE, RA, RLA, AICP, or CCM licenses/certifications are desirable.
$25,000 bonus available for Professional Engineer (PE) License
